Amazon Fees to send FBA unfulfillable inventory back to seller

If we opt for Return instead of disposal for the unfulfillable inventories, does Amazon charge any fees to send products back to the seller's address from the fulfillment centers?

First off, I know it can be a real headache to deal with those pesky unfulfillable items. But the good news is, you do have the option to have them sent back to you instead of just disposing of them. 📦

Now, when it comes to the fees for that return shipping, I've got some info for you. Amazon won't charge you any extra fees to send those products back to your doorstep. 🙌 The only costs you'll need to cover are the standard FBA removal order fees.

But here's the thing, those removal order fees can add up pretty quickly, especially if you've got a lot of unfulfillable inventory. So be sure to weigh your options carefully and decide if a return or disposal is the best choice for your business. 🤔

And remember, if you do opt for a return, make sure to get those products back into your own inventory ASAP. We want to avoid any unnecessary storage fees, am I right? 💰
